Kind Emma : Band 06/Orange

Kind Emma lives all alone in her little cottage by the wood, with no one to talk to. But one snowy night Emma hears a knock at her door, and a tiny voice asking for help. When she takes pity on the little thing at the door and gives it shelter and food, she finds that her whole life is changed - and she at last has a friend to talk to.

Orange/ Band 6 books offer varied text and characters, with action sustained over several pages.
Text type - A traditional story.
A pictorial diary on pages 22 and 23 retells the story from Kind Emma's viewpoint and provides lots of opportunities for speaking and listening activities.
Curriculum links - Citizenship: Taking part.
